    Navigating the State of ESG in 2025: Implications for Facility Executives

    Crystal globe with sustainability icons on moss, representing State of ESG in 2025.

    The Rising Importance of ESG in Business

    As we head into 2025, the landscape of corporate responsibility is becoming increasingly defined by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) factors. Though the current political climate may signal a pullback from the aggressive sustainability policies seen in previous years, the demand for corporate accountability and green practices continues to grow among consumers and stakeholders alike. Facility executives are recognizing the significance of aligning their operations with these evolving standards, not only to comply with regulations but to cultivate a business ethos that appeals to today's eco-conscious market.

    Energy Management: A Priority for Facility Executives

    Among the many sustainability initiatives available, energy management stands out as a primary concern for facility executives. With energy costs fluctuating and environmental legislation tightening, the efficient management of energy consumption is both a fiscal and ethical imperative. There are numerous strategies available: implementing renewable energy sources, upgrading systems with energy-efficient technologies, and utilizing advanced energy management systems to monitor use and optimize savings. Many organizations are investing in retrofits that not only cut costs but also significantly mitigate their environmental footprints.

    Regulatory Environment: Challenges and Opportunities

    The regulatory landscape regarding ESG remains fragmented, creating both challenges and opportunities for industry leaders. Although companies may face a patchwork of regional and national regulations, these conditions can drive innovation as businesses look for ways to exceed compliance standards. Moreover, thriving amidst such uncertainty positions organizations as leaders in sustainability, enhancing their brand reputation in a market where consumers increasingly favor companies prioritizing CSR (Corporate Social Responsibility).

    Consumer Insights: The Demand for Sustainability

    Consumer preferences are shifting rapidly toward environmentally responsible products and practices. Today's consumers are not just passively supportive of sustainable initiatives; they actively seek out brands that demonstrate commitment to ethical practices. Therefore, sustainability is no longer just a compliance issue; it is a critical component of competitive strategy. Transparency in sourcing, production, and waste management can foster loyalty and build a solid customer base dedicated to supporting companies making responsible choices.

    Planning for a Sustainable Future

    As we look toward 2025, facility executives must embrace a forward-thinking mindset regarding their ESG strategies. Utilizing emerging technologies, such as AI for predictive energy management, and adopting best practices from industry leaders can enhance operational efficiencies while contributing to the broader goal of sustainability. These actions not only position organizations for compliance with future regulations but can also drive economic performance in an ever-competitive landscape.

    Actionable Strategies for Facility Executives

    Facility executives are encouraged to embrace the following strategies:

    • Invest in Renewable Energy: Transitioning to renewable sources can significantly lower energy costs and emissions.
    • Upgrade Existing Technologies: Retrofit existing facilities with energy-efficient technologies to reduce consumption and improve air quality.
    • Engage Employees: Cultivating a culture of sustainability within the organization can harness employee buy-in and drive participation in sustainability initiatives.
    • Utilize Data and Analytics: Implement tools that analyze energy use patterns will optimize facility management and predict energy needs effectively.

    As we approach 2025, the intersection between corporate governance and sustainability will only grow more pronounced, ultimately shaping the future of successful businesses. By knowing the state of ESG and preparing strategically, facility executives can lead their organizations into a new era of responsible business.

    Why Cavity-SHIELD™ Fiberglass Insulation Is Essential for Modern Construction

    Update Understanding Fiberglass Insulation in Modern Construction Fiberglass insulation has long been a staple in the building industry, but recent innovations, such as Johns Manville's Cavity-SHIELD™, have elevated its importance, particularly in multifamily housing projects. This novel insulation product is designed for use in concealed floor and ceiling cavities, offering significant advantages over traditional insulation methods. The Green Promise of Cavity-SHIELD™ Cavity-SHIELD™ is not only noncombustible but also formaldehyde-free, aligning with modern standards for healthy living environments. The insulation is made from resilient glass fibers bonded with a thermosetting resin, which boasts impressive durability. These features not only emphasize safety but also highlight its potential for sustainability, a critical factor for today's environmentally-conscious builders and homeowners. Fire Protection Meets Economic Efficiency One of the standout benefits of Cavity-SHIELD™ is its ability to provide a cost-effective alternative to sprinkler systems in multifamily housing. Proper installation following NFPA 13 guidelines allows for significant cost savings during construction while enhancing safety. With its low flame-spread and smoke-developed characteristics, Cavity-SHIELD™ supports fire resistance requirements, making it a preferred choice among builders. Easy Installation for Complex Projects The ease of installation of Cavity-SHIELD™ appeals to contractors. Each batt is designed for a friction fit, meaning it can quickly be positioned without the need for specialized tools or equipment. This straightforward installation process can save valuable time on the job site, a major advantage in tight construction schedules. The Dual Role of Cavity-SHIELD™: Insulation and Sound Control In addition to fire protection, Cavity-SHIELD™ excels at controlling sound transmission between floors and ceiling assemblies. It significantly reduces noise, contributing to a more comfortable living environment for residents. Given the rising demand for noise insulation in urban settings, the value of this dual functionality cannot be overstated. Supporting Sustainable and Healthy Living Spaces Amid increasing awareness of indoor air quality and toxic materials, fiberglass insulation like Cavity-SHIELD™ addresses these concerns directly. Its formaldehyde-free construction means lower VOC emissions, enhancing the overall air quality within multiresidential buildings. Thus, it contributes positively to occupants' health while meeting sustainability goals. The Future of Insulation Technology in Building Projects As the construction industry continues to evolve, the integration of technology and materials science is set to redefine insulation products. The versatility of Cavity-SHIELD™ showcases how innovation can meet various needs—fire safety, acoustic privacy, and environmental sustainability—all while offering builders a simple, effective solution. Moving forward, as building codes increasingly demand energy efficiency and sustainability, products like Cavity-SHIELD™ will play an essential role in shaping the future of prefabricated construction. Conclusion: The Smart Choice for Builders In conclusion, understanding the benefits of products like Johns Manville's Cavity-SHIELD™ fiberglass insulation goes beyond mere compliance with building codes. It represents a commitment to safer, healthier, and more sustainable living environments. With its unique properties, this insulation type offers builders the functional and economic advantages needed to stay competitive in the rapidly changing construction landscape.

    Choosing Between WELL and Fitwel Certification: What You Need to Know

    Update Understanding WELL and Fitwel CertificationsIn today’s competitive commercial real estate landscape, wellness certifications are becoming essential for building owners and tenants alike. Two leading frameworks, WELL and Fitwel, focus on enhancing the health and well-being of occupants. While they share similar goals, their approaches and requirements differ significantly, making it crucial for organizations to assess which is best suited for their needs.WELL Certification: A Deep DiveThe WELL Building Standard, developed by the International WELL Building Institute, has been setting benchmarks in health-centric architecture for over a decade. Its rigorous framework is built on ten core concepts: air, water, nourishment, light, movement, thermal comfort, sound, materials, mind, and community. This structure comprises a holistic assessment of how built environments can promote wellness.Achieving WELL certification is no small feat—requiring extensive documentation, third-party verification, and regular recertification. The process includes a thorough site inspection by certified professionals to validate compliance with established health standards. The results yield a comprehensive report, detailing the building's adherence to WELL’s objectives, ultimately fostering a healthier indoor environment.Fitwel Certification: Accessibility at Its CoreOn the other hand, Fitwel offers a more flexible pathway for organizations aiming to grant their spaces a health-oriented upgrade. Developed by the CDC, Fitwel employs a scorecard system that evaluates facilities on various design and operational aspects, such as building access, outdoor spaces, and emergency preparedness. Its tailored scorecards for different building types make this certification more accessible for a wide range of projects, from commercial offices to community spaces.Fitwel's appeal lies in its affordability and ease of implementation. While it emphasizes occupant health and well-being, the certification process can often be expedited, as it does not necessitate the stringent performance testing required by WELL. This model enables organizations to focus on practical improvements without the burden of excessive documentation.Weighing the Options: Which is Right for You?When deciding between WELL and Fitwel, organizations should consider budgetary constraints, project timelines, and desired health outcomes. WELL's rigorous certification process may yield considerable long-term health benefits and can serve as an attractive marketing tool. However, its higher costs and comprehensive documentation requirements might be a barrier for smaller organizations.Conversely, Fitwel's user-friendly approach can be beneficial for companies looking to implement quick health-centric changes without intense scrutiny. It represents a smart starting point for organizations committed to fostering healthier environments, while potentially paving the way towards pursuing more demanding certifications like WELL in the future.The Future of Workplace Wellness CertificationAs the importance of health and wellness in our built environments continues to grow, understanding the nuances between WELL and Fitwel is increasingly important. For organizations aiming to attract top talent and promote productivity, investing in health certification can offer a significant advantage. Ultimately, the decision should align with an organization's mission and strategic objectives related to employee well-being.Both frameworks represent a move towards a healthier future, reflecting a societal shift that prioritizes wellness in the workplace. As more clients and employees express their values regarding health and well-being, adopting either—be it WELL or Fitwel—may not just be advantageous; it could become essential for success in today’s environment.

    Exploring the Strange Things Astronauts Saw in Space: A Deep Dive

    Update Strange Encounters: The Mystery Behind Astronaut Sightings in Space Space exploration is often depicted as a realm of scientific discovery and elegance, but as numerous astronauts have discovered, it can sometimes resemble a scene from a science fiction tale. Experiences of the unexplained can intensify the adrenaline rush that accompanies space travel. From inexplicable lights to eerie sounds, astronauts have reported several events that challenge our understanding of the cosmos.In '10 Strange Things Astronauts Saw in Space That Still Feel Unreal,' the discussion dives into unusual experiences encountered by astronauts, sparking deeper analysis on our end. Cosmic Rays and Sleepy Eyes: The Flashes That Confuse In the late 1960s, astronauts on Apollo missions frequently reported seeing flashes of light even with their eyes shut tight. This peculiar occurrence, later confirmed as the result of cosmic rays, highlights the astonishing effects of the universe on the human body. These high-energy particles penetrate the retina, creating brief illusions of light. Imagine trying to drift off to sleep while the very fabric of space makes your dreams feel like a startling fireworks show! Beer Can or Extraterrestrial? The Gemini 4 Mystery One of the most intriguing incidents unfolded during the Gemini 4 mission when astronaut James McDivitt witnessed a white cylindrical object with a peculiar appendage. His description likened it to a 'beer can with an arm.' The object remains a mystery—debates about its nature continue, ranging from space debris to the tricks of light cast by the vacuum of space. For those daring astronauts, an encounter like this would undoubtedly spark curiosity and wonder. Unidentified Flying Objects and Their Down-to-Earth Explanations The fascinating term “bogey” emerged during the Gemini 7 mission when astronauts encountered an unidentified object nearby. The terminology, rooted in aviation, suggests a UFO sighting that fueled persistent speculation. Ultimately, the object was identified as debris, but the eerie reality of such sightings must have left the astronauts questioning their eyes and sanity. Eerie Sounds in Space: Apollo 10’s Musical Mystery During Apollo 10's mission, astronauts experienced an odd phenomenon: sounds that they lightheartedly dubbed "outer space music". The high-pitched whistling, originating from radio interference, may have felt magical at the moment. Still, it serves as a reminder that the mind will often spin stories in the absence of clarity—even as astronauts orbit the moon. The Light Phenomena of Earth: Upwards-Directed Lightning Beyond man-made anomalies, astronauts have also witnessed upward-moving lightning. Known as transient luminous events, these ethereal bursts could appear reminiscent of giant jellyfish soaring through the sky. This probing into nature's nuances leads us to reflect on our own planet’s mysteries, illuminating the bizarre beauty encountered from space. Rocket Launches: Space Jellyfish Unveiled Ever witnessed a rocket launch just after sunset? The resulting photo could easily resemble mythical creatures; the exhaust plume illuminating the still-dark atmosphere gives rise to breathtaking views. To the casual observer on Earth, it might seem otherworldly, but in reality, it’s a fusion of physics and visual brilliance. STEM in Space: The Zigzagging Lights of STS-48 The STS-48 footage displaying lights zigzagging across the screen sparked intense discussions among UFO enthusiasts. The reality gives a nod to the enchanting yet misleading spectacles that can occur in outer space as thruster motions interact with ice particles or debris—a visual misinterpretation that still captivates imaginations today. The Tether Experiment: A Swarm of Mystery The STS-75 mission encapsulated one of the most bizarre moments in space history when a tether experiment went awry. When a satellite snapped away from the shuttle, the imagery of drifting lights invited UFO theories. However, scientific analyses indicate these were simple particles out of focus, a vivid reminder of how perspective can distort reality dramatically. Final Thoughts: Our Unending Curiosity Space exploration remains a realm rich in mystery, and for astronauts, the strange moments captured in their journeys offer an extraordinary perspective on the universe. Each sighting adds layers to our understanding while engaging our innate curiosity about the unknown. The wonders of space continue to inspire, urging us to ask more questions while we seek answers through exploration. Perhaps it’s these moments of wonder that motivate us to look beyond our blue planet and ponder what lies in the great expanse ahead.
